Stop Itching Me Marinade – Recipe for winter’s itchy, dry skin

Sunday, January 6th, 2008

Here is a great recipe to soothe irritated skin, and you may even be able to find some of the ingredients in your kitchen cabinets.

  • 1/2 cup Oatmeal Flakes
  • 1/3 cup Milk Powder
  • 1/8 cup Dried Chopped Orange Peel
  • 1/8 cup Rose Hip Powder
  • 2 Tablespoons Lavender Buds

Mix together and put a large handful in a muslin bag, or tie up in a piece of cheese cloth. Let hang under the bath tub faucet while running the hot water. As you bathe you can use the bag as an exfoliating mitt by rubbing all over your skin. The sticky sliminess of the oatmeal is very soothing to irritated skin, and kids especially like this part of the bath. Towel off, and while body is still warm and moist, apply a good quality oil. If you don’t have any bath oil near by, olive oil or sweet sesame oil (not the toasted variety) will work nicely. Let oil absorb and pat down the skin with a dry towel. You can apply a nice, luxurious moisture cream and then you will be good to go.
